babygator is NOT currently designed to support expandable, solid plastic, or fabric gates. These gates lack the ability to attach the babygator, and fabric gates lack the rigid frame structure needed for proper installation and functionality. Additionally, these types of gates have a higher rate of recalls due to structural integrity issues. To see recent gate recalls, visit CPSC Recalls and type "gate" in the search box. We recommend upgrading to a frame-based gate for both babygator compatibility and overall safety.

Not yet. We’ve completed early in‑home prototype testing with toddlers and consulted child‑safety advisors during development. Independent lab testing and formal certification are in progress, and results will be published when available.
Yes. We conducted small‑scale, observational home trials with toddlers across multiple gate types. These early tests informed our design. They are preliminary and not a substitute for independent lab certification, which is underway.
